About Aboriginal Music Of The Wandjina People

This release was recorded on location in Kalumburu in the Kimberleys, northern Australia. The musicians and songmen Lorrie and Daisy Utemorrah, Louis and Rosie Karadada, and Jeffery and Louise Mangolamara are from the Wunambul tribe, Kandiwai Community. The music comes from the Wandjina People and features clap sticks and didgeridoo accompanying the vocals. The songs deal with different aspects of the tribe's life.
